School Community:
Mission San Jose High School educates approximately 2000 students in grades 9 through 12. It boasts a 99% graduation rate, 93% of students with a GPA of 3.0 or higher, and 89% of students attending post-secondary schools.
MSJHS has a varied and extensive co-curricular program, including athletic teams, performing arts, visual arts, and over 100 clubs and student organizations. The Fremont Unified School District (FUSD) is made up of 44 schools serving preschool-12th grade with approximately 33,000 students in grades TK-12. The District Office hosts twenty-three district level departments that serve the school sites. School sites feature many facility upgrades with vibrant libraries due to the community support of the Measure E bond. With 23 National Merit Scholars in 2021 and a total of 56 California Distinguished Schools/Gold Ribbon Awards, FUSD’s mission is to provide equitable opportunities to Educate, Challenge and Inspire students of all ages, talents and ability levels, while striving to prepare each with the skills required to adapt and succeed in an ever-changing world. FUSD is located in the City of Fremont, California, a thriving international community. Residents come from countries across the globe to call Fremont home. FUSD takes pride in its diversity, community, and schools.
